Words with RIGHT-POINTING DOUBLE ANGLE QUOTATION MARK « U+00BB could not be found

  • Description

    Searching for a word which has right pointing double angle quotation mark («) does not work when searching without this character in word index

    Resolution

    This character should be compressed or set to blank in character conversion table. 

  •  

    Info in tab_word_breaking: The system uses the character conversion table that is listed for 
    the WORD-FIX line in the tab_character_conversion_line table
  • If it is e.g.  unicode_to_word_04 or unicode_to_filing_04 change the following line:
  • 00BB 00BB #RIGHT-POINTING DOUBLE ANGLE QUOTATION MARK 
    to
  • 00BB 0000 #RIGHT-POINTING DOUBLE ANGLE QUOTATION MARK   (compress)
  • or
  • 00BB 0020 #RIGHT-POINTING DOUBLE ANGLE QUOTATION MARK  (to blank)

  • You have to run p_manage_01 for the update of old records.
